ARCHIVED Is Anyone From The Portland, Oregon Area?
Ksmith replied to kaylie's topic in Introduce Yourself / Share Stuff
HI, There are a couple good places for gluten-free food. Corbett's fish house is GREAT! I am from Wisconsin, so I am a little biased. Also, Assagio on SE 13th and SE Lambert Andina (in the Pearl) and there is a pizza place in Lake Oswego that makes a gluten free pizza, but I can't remember the name--something like Telmercado, I forget.
